る。BACKGROUND OF THE INVENTION 1. Field of the Invention The present invention relates to an air conditioner, and particularly to prevent dew condensation on a drain pipe when draining condensed water.

Description of the Related Art Conventionally, when air is passing through a cooling coil in an air conditioner during cooling, condensed water generated by dew condensation on a wall of the cooling coil or the like is a drain provided below the cooling coil in the air conditioner. It is once received by a pan (condensed water receiving tray), and then drained outside the air conditioner by a drain pipe wrapped with a dew-proof material.

空調機を提供することを目的とする。As described above, the condensed water generated during the cooling operation is once received by the drain pan inside the air conditioner and then drained through the drain pipe. This condensed water has a low temperature (12 It was drained as it was. Therefore, there is a problem that moisture in the outside air is likely to condense around the drain pipe cooled by the discharged low temperature condensed water, especially in the rainy season when the temperature is high and the humidity is high and the summer season. Therefore, conventionally, measures such as wrapping a dew-proof material around the drain pipe were taken, but the construction cost increased by that amount, and sometimes the construction period was delayed due to the trouble of dew-proofing work. did. Therefore, the present invention is
It is an object of the present invention to provide an air conditioner that does not require dew condensation prevention work on drain pipes for draining condensed water.

用スイッチとが連動するように構成した。To achieve the above object, a temperature raising heater is provided in a drain pan for condensed water in an air conditioner, and a switch of the temperature raising heater and a cooling operation switch of the air conditioner are interlocked with each other. Configured to do so.

水を暖めることができるようになっている。In the present invention, since the condensate drain pan is provided with the temperature raising heater, it is possible to warm the low temperature condensate water generated during the cooling operation to raise the water temperature and discharge it to the drain pipe. Therefore, the moisture in the outside air is not cooled around the pipe wall of the drain pipe to cause dew condensation. Also,
Since the switch of the heating heater can be linked with the cooling operation switch of the air conditioner, the heating heater functions only during cooling operation where low temperature condensed water is generated, and the condensed water can be warmed. It is like this.

る。EXAMPLE This example will be described with reference to the drawings. A fan 2 for blowing air is provided in the air conditioner 1. Further, a cooling coil 3 is provided adjacent to the fan 2. A flat pan-shaped drain pan 4 for receiving condensed water is provided below the cooling coil 3 in parallel with the bottom surface of the air conditioner 1. A thin film type waterproof type temperature rising heater 5 is attached in a flat shape on a flat portion of the flat surface inside the dish-shaped drain pan 4. As a result, the low temperature condensed water that drops into the drain pan 4 is heated by the heating heater 5. The temperature raising heater 5 does not raise the temperature in the air conditioner, but the water temperature (12 to 13
Since the temperature is raised only to the extent that dew condensation does not occur (about 2 ° C.), the one having a relatively small heat capacity is preferable. Further, the cooling operation switch A of the air conditioner 1 also serves as a switch for the temperature raising heater 5, and the temperature raising heater 5 automatically operates and warms up during the cooling operation.

動切替可能にする等種々の方法を採用しても構わない。A drain pipe 6 communicating with the outside of the air conditioner 1 is provided on the side wall of the drain pan 4, so that the temperature rise heater 5 does not cause dew condensation around the drain pipe 6 due to outside air. Warmed condensed water can be drained. Further, the present invention is not limited to the above embodiment, and for example, a heater for raising the temperature may be attached to the outer bottom surface of the drain pan 4 or the like. Further, the switch of the heating heater 5 is also used as the cooling operation switch A in the present embodiment, but the cooling operation switch A and the heating heater 5 switch are separately provided to be linked with the cooling operation. Alternatively, various methods may be adopted, such as releasing the interlocking and allowing only the temperature raising heater 5 to be manually switched.

できる。According to the present invention, since the low-temperature condensed water is heated in advance to the extent that dew condensation does not occur and then drained to the outside of the air conditioner through the drain pipe, the drain pipe is provided. No need for dew-proofing work. Therefore, since the conventional dew-proof work is unnecessary, the construction cost can be reduced, and the construction period associated with the installation work of the air conditioner can be shortened.
